Your current job search

1,258 search results

For Permanent and Contract

    Full Stack Developer

    England, London

    • £200 to £300 GBP
    • Developer/Programmer Role
    • Skills: HTML, JSON, and XML., Python, SQL, and either C# or Java.
    • Seniority: Mid-level

    Job description

    Full-Stack Developer

    2 days remote/Hybrid

    You will be working within a talented team of analysis/consultants to help deliver analytical solutions and consultancy projects to clients across a range of sectors (travel, manufacturing, microfinance, engineering, services etc.). Typical responsibilities will include:



    * Manage both scheduled and ad hoc data harvesting processes.
    * Write efficient regular expressions to extract data from raw HTML, JSON, and XML.
    * Clean and validate harvested data using automated processes.
    * Troubleshoot and resolve complex data processing issues.
    * Maintain and enhance existing data pipelines and services.
    * Improve automation for data processing and delivery.



    Core Requirements:

    * Solid understanding of HTTP protocols and request/response architecture.
    * Proficiency in writing Regular Expressions for data extraction.
    * Working knowledge of Python, SQL, and either C# or Java.
    * Strong problem-solving and debugging skills.
    * Effective communication skills for understanding project needs and working with the team.



    Advantageous:

    * Experience with automated data harvesting using Python, C#, or Java.
    * Familiarity with front-end technologies (JavaScript, React).
    * Experience with cloud platforms like AWS or GCP (especially BigQuery).
    * Exposure to Big Data tools such as Elasticsearch.
    * Background in the travel industry.
    * Knowledge of GitHub and version control best practices.



    Tech Stack & Tools

    * Cloud: AWS, GCP (BigQuery)
    * Languages: Python, Java, C#
    * Data: SQL, JSON, XML, ElasticSearch
    * Other: HTTP, Regular Expressions, GitHub

    Please send me copies of your CV if you meet the requirements

    Senior Business Analyst

    England, West Sussex, Crawley

    • £60,000 to £70,000 GBP
    • Other Role
    • Seniority: Senior

    Job description

    Senior Business Analyst

    I am looking for a Senior Business Analyst to join a specialist in the telecommunications industry as the embark on a series of exciting projects. Their goals is to create a brand new data warehouse and they are looking for someone with knowledge of either data modelling, ETL procedures or database design principles. You primary objective will have a strong grasp of technical requirements, translate them into business requirements and also work on BAU requests from the wider team.

    As part of this role, you will be responsible for.

    * Gather and analyse technical requirements and translate to business requirements
    * Facilitate technical workshops
    * Create and maintain documentation for all changes to the data systems
    * Work closely with the data architecture team to ensure data model changes align with the business data strategy
    * Lead projects to propose data model changes and ensure data mapping exercises are carried out

    To be successful in this role you will have.

    * Strong experience working as a Business Analyst on data focused projects
    * Strong knowledge of data modelling, ETL procedures or database design principles
    * Understanding of database architecture
    * Requirements gathering and ability to document technical requirements

    This is largely a remote role, but the client does have an office near Brighton of you do wish to work in person. The role is offering a starting salary of up to £68,000 depending on experience, plus a full company benefits package.

    This is just a brief overview of the role. For the full information, simply apply to the role with your CV, and I will call you to discuss further. My client is looking to begin the interview process ASAP, so don't miss out, APPLY now!

    Database Administrator - D365 Business Central - $100k Miami

    USA, Florida, Miami

    • $80,000 to $110,000 USD
    • Administrator Role
    • Skills: Dynamics 365 Business Central, MS Power BI, SQL, Data Warehousing
    • Seniority: Mid-level

    Job description

    Database Admin - Dynamics 365 Business Central - Miami - $100k

    Our client is a well-established, publicly traded equipment parts distributor who is putting a heavy investment in their technology operations and building out an internal team to support several newly implemented systems.

    We are seeking a highly skilled and performance-focused Database Administrator (DBA) with deep expertise in designing, building, and maintaining scalable, high-performance data warehouses. The ideal candidate will have hands-on experience integrating data across Microsoft Dynamics 365 Business Central, Salesforce CRM, and ADP Payroll, and will play a critical role in our organization's journey toward a data-driven future.
    ________________________________________
    Key Responsibilities:
    * Design & Develop robust and scalable data warehouse architectures to support business intelligence, reporting, and analytics needs.
    * Administer and tune database systems (SQL Server, Azure SQL, or other platforms) to ensure high availability, performance, and security.
    * Integrate disparate data sources (Business Central, Salesforce, ADP, etc.) into a centralized warehouse using ETL/ELT best practices.
    * Develop ETL pipelines using tools such as Azure Data Factory, SSIS, or similar platforms.
    * Establish and enforce data governance, quality, and security protocols across all systems.
    * Support business users and data analysts with optimized queries, views, and datasets for reporting.
    * Monitor and troubleshoot database performance issues and implement proactive optimizations.
    * Work closely with software developers, data engineers, and stakeholders to align warehouse design with business goals.
    ________________________________________
    Required Qualifications:
    * 5+ years of experience in database administration and data warehouse development.
    * Proven track record of delivering performance-optimized data warehouses at scale.
    * Strong SQL expertise with experience in query optimization, indexing, partitioning, and replication.
    * Proficient with ETL tools such as Azure Data Factory, SSIS, or equivalent.
    * Familiarity with cloud-based data platforms (e.g., Azure Synapse, AWS Redshift, Snowflake).
    * Understanding of data modeling principles (star/snowflake schema).
    * Excellent problem-solving skills, attention to detail, and communication abilities.
    ________________________________________
    Preferred Qualifications:
    * Experience working with REST APIs, webhooks, and data synchronization between SaaS platforms.
    * Knowledge of Power BI, Tableau, or similar BI tools.
    * Microsoft Azure certifications (Data Engineer, Solutions Architect, etc.)
    ________________________________________
    What We Offer:
    * Opportunity to work on high-impact data projects across multiple enterprise systems.
    * Collaborative, innovation-driven culture.
    * Competitive salary and benefits package.
    * Flexible work environment.


    Want to learn more? Apply now by sending your CV to m.potenza@nigelfrank.com or call Matt at 646-540-7521 for more details.

    Nigel Frank International is the leading Microsoft dynamics recruitment firm, dealing with over 78% of dynamics partners worldwide. We advertise more NAV/ Navision jobs than any other agency globally. Nigel Frank International is the global leader for Microsoft Dynamics recruitment, advertising more Dynamics NAV jobs than any other agency. We deal with both Microsoft Partners & End Users through North America. By specializing solely in placing candidates in Microsoft Dynamics market, I have built relationships with more of the key employers in North America and have an unrivalled understanding of where the best opportunities and Navision/Dynamics NAV jobs are.

    I understand the need for discretion and would welcome to speak to any Microsoft Dynamics NAV/Navision candidates that are considering a new career or job now or in the future. Confidentiality is of course guaranteed. Please contact see www.nigelfrank.com for more amazing Microsoft Dynamics opportunities.

    Nigel Frank International Inc. is acting as an Employment Agency to this vacancy.

    Data Scientist (AI&ML)

    Hong Kong

    • HK$50,000 to HK$65,000 HKD
    • Other Role
    • Skills: Data Science
    • Seniority: Mid-level

    Job description

    My client is a well-known company in the industry with aggressive digital transformation plan throughout the organisation. They are seeking a results-oriented professional who excels in building and deploying end-to-end ML solutions that deliver real-world value.

    Key Responsibilities

    *

    Lead the development of AI and ML models from raw data extraction and preprocessing to production deployment and lifecycle maintenance.
    *

    Collaborate across departments to identify business challenges where ML/AI can create value, and design tailored solutions using predictive and prescriptive modeling techniques.
    *

    Ensure data quality, consistency, and reliability throughout the ML pipeline, from ingestion and transformation to feature engineering.
    *

    Develop production-grade models using Python and machine learning frameworks (e.g., scikit-learn, TensorFlow, PyTorch), optimizing performance and scalability.
    *

    Build automated pipelines for model training, testing, deployment, and monitoring, integrating MLOps best practices.
    *

    Design and implement AI-driven data products that integrate seamlessly with business operations and decision workflows.
    *

    Communicate complex model outcomes and insights effectively to both technical and non-technical stakeholders, ensuring business impact and understanding.

    Qualifications

    *

    Bachelor's degree or higher in Data Science, Computer Science, Statistics, Engineering, Business Analytics, or a related discipline.
    *

    3+ years of hands-on experience in developing and deploying machine learning models in a real-world business environment.
    *

    Proficiency in Python and SQL for data extraction, analysis, and modeling.
    *

    Experience with data visualization tools (e.g., Tableau, Power BI) to convey insights clearly and effectively.
    *

    Strong foundation in statistics, probability, and applied mathematics.
    *

    Proven ability to manage the full ML lifecycle - from raw data handling, feature engineering, model building and validation, to deployment, monitoring, and retraining.
    *

    Excellent communication skills, both written and spoken, in English.
    *

    Prior experience in logistics or transportation industry is an advantage.

    *

    Detail-oriented, data-driven, and strong critical thinking skills.
    *

    Comfortable working independently and in cross-functional teams.
    *

    Strong sense of ownership and accountability for end-to-end project delivery.

    This role is perfect for a data-driven professional eager to be part of a forward-thinking environment. If you are ready to take the next step in your career and make a meaningful impact, please send your CV to s.liao@nigelfrank.com or call on +852 3018 0382.

    Microsoft Power Platform & Copilot Engineer

    USA, Texas, Dallas

    • $110,000 to $130,000 USD
    • Other Role
    • Skills: Microsoft Copilot Studio, Power Virtual Agents, Power Platform, Microsoft 365, Dynamics 365, Microsoft Teams Apps, Microsoft Copilot
    • Seniority: Senior

    Job description

    Copilot Studio / Power Platform Engineer/Architect

    Design, secure, and optimize enterprise-grade Copilot Studio and Power Platform solutions that extend Microsoft 365 and Dynamics 365. You will own the full technical delivery lifecycle - from data modeling and plugin development through deployment automation and analytics - creating scalable, production-ready conversational and automation experiences.

    Technical requirements

    * Copilot Studio experience is an essential requirement for this role: solution authoring, generative topic orchestration, conversation boosters, custom actions, multilingual intent models, memory management, and analytics
    * Integration design across Dataverse, SharePoint, Azure SQL, Cosmos DB, and external systems using custom and certified connectors with secure, role-based access
    * Configuration of Azure OpenAI or Azure AI Studio endpoints to ground Copilot responses in proprietary data via retrieval-augmented generation
    * Development of Power FX formulas, reusable components, and PCF controls to extend Copilot-enabled Power Apps (Canvas, Model-driven) and Power Pages portals
    * Automation engineering with Power Automate cloud flows, adaptive cards, approvals, trigger conditions, and API management
    * Embedding Copilot experiences into Dynamics 365, Microsoft Teams, Viva, SharePoint, web portals, and mobile apps with single sign-on and contextual data sharing
    * Live demos and presales enablement: design and deliver engaging demonstrations and technical workshops that showcase solutions, accelerate stakeholder buy-in, and drive platform adoption
    * Implementation of environment governance: DLP policies, solution segmentation, managed-solution ALM, conditional access, audit logging, and tenant-level analytics
    * CI/CD pipelines using Azure DevOps or GitHub Actions to automate builds, tests, and releases across multiple environments
    * Security architecture covering Entra ID authentication, OAuth 2.0 token handling, data masking, information protection labels, and endpoint hardening
    * Monitoring and optimization with Copilot Studio analytics, Application Insights, and Power BI to measure utilization, quality, and performance while driving continuous improvement

    Power BI Developer

    England, Lancashire, Preston

    • £400 to £420 GBP
    • Developer/Programmer Role
    • Skills: MS Power BI, Snowflake, SQL, Excel
    • Seniority: Mid-level

    Job description

    🎯 Contract Opportunity: Power BI Developer

    💰 Rate: £400 per day

    📍 Location: 1 day on-site in Preston

    📅 Start Date: Immediate

    📜 IR35 Status: Outside IR35

    🕒 Duration: Initial 1 month (likely extension)



    We're looking for a highly capable Power BI Developer to support a critical reporting migration project for a leading organisation. This role involves converting a large suite of legacy SQL-to-Excel reports into modern, scalable Power BI dashboards, hosted on a clean and structured AWS Snowflake platform.



    🔧 Key Responsibilities:

    * Migrate and replicate existing SQL-based reports into Power BI
    * Develop interactive dashboards and visualisations aligned with business needs
    * Write and optimise custom SQL queries where required
    * Collaborate with operations teams to clarify reporting logic and requirements
    * Ensure all work is clearly documented and handed over to internal teams
    * Identify opportunities to streamline and improve reporting processes

    🧠 Requirements:

    * Proven experience with Power BI, SQL, and Snowflake
    * Strong understanding of data modelling and visualisation best practices
    * Ability to work independently and deliver high-quality, maintainable solutions
    * UK-based and available to start immediately
    * Willingness to travel to Preston for occasional on-site meetings

    ✅ Why Join?

    * Outside IR35 engagement
    * Competitive daily rate
    * Opportunity to shape a modern reporting solution from the ground up
    * Work with a supportive and collaborative internal team



    TRG are the go-to recruiter for Power BI and Azure Data Platform roles in the UK, offering more opportunities across the country than any other. We're the proud sponsor and supporter of SQLBits, Power Platform World Tour, the London Power BI User Group, Newcastle Power BI User Group and Newcastle Data Platform and Cloud User Group. To find out more and speak confidentially about your job search or hiring needs, please contact me directly at b.forbes@tenthrevolution.com

    CRM Manager

    England, Oxfordshire

    • Up to £47,000 GBP
    • Other Role
    • Skills: MS Dynamics - CRM
    • Seniority: Mid-level

    Job description

    Job Description
    A mission-led organisation undergoing a digital transformation is looking for a CRM Manager to lead the development and optimisation of Microsoft Dynamics 365. This is a strategic yet hands-on role focused on embedding CRM at the heart of operations, driving insight, automation, and cross-functional efficiency. Working on a hybrid basis (3 days per week in office), the CRM Manager will play a key role in enabling personalised, data-driven support to a wide and valued community. UK-based applicants only - sponsorship is not available.

    Role & Responsibilities

    *

    Lead the ongoing configuration, development, and improvement of Microsoft Dynamics 365
    *

    Manage CRM architecture, permissions, workflows, and business automation
    *

    Oversee data governance, quality control, and GDPR compliance
    *

    Drive the integration of CRM with finance, events, and volunteer management systems
    *

    Deliver training and user documentation to support organisation-wide adoption
    *

    Support the development of engagement models and journey mapping using CRM data
    *

    Provide actionable insights through custom reporting and dashboards
    *

    Champion best practice and system optimisation in alignment with strategic goals

    Skills & Qualifications

    Essential

    *

    Proven experience managing and developing Microsoft Dynamics 365 CRM
    *

    Strong understanding of CRM architecture, integrations, and business automation
    *

    Experience with data governance, GDPR compliance, and consent management
    *

    Skilled in translating business needs into CRM functionality
    *

    Confident communicator with experience in training and stakeholder engagement

    Desirable

    *

    Experience in the charity or non-profit sector
    *

    Knowledge of Power Platform, Customer Insights, or Dynamics 365 Marketing
    *

    Familiarity with case management, supporter engagement, or fundraising systems

    Benefits

    *

    10% employer pension contribution (with 5% employee contribution)
    *

    Life assurance from day one
    *

    Access to Employee Assistance Programme
    *

    Flexible hybrid working (3 days per week in office)
    *

    A meaningful role with real impact in a national organisation supporting vital communities

    Dynamics 365 CRM Professionals

    South Africa, Gauteng, Johannesburg

    • Developer/Programmer Role
    • Skills: CRM, MS Dynamics - CRM, MS Dynamics - GP (Great Plains)
    • Seniority: Senior

    Job description

    Job Opportunity: CRM & Microsoft Dynamics 365 Professionals
    Location: South Africa (Remote or Hybrid - Johannesburg, Cape Town, Durban)
    Type: Full-time | Contract or Permanent
    Salary: Market-related with benefits and potential bonuses

    We're currently partnering with several leading companies across South Africa and internationally who are expanding their CRM and Microsoft Dynamics 365 teams. As a specialist tech recruitment agency, we're looking to connect with skilled professionals who have hands-on experience with Dynamics 365 and are ready for a new challenge.





    What we're hiring for:
    We're working on multiple roles across different industries - from consulting and professional services to retail, and enterprise environments.

    Current openings include:

    *

    Dynamics 365 CRM Consultants (Functional and Technical)
    *

    CRM Developers
    *

    Solution Architects
    *

    Business Analysts
    *

    CRM Project Managers



    Key experience we're looking for:

    *

    Proven experience with Microsoft Dynamics 365 CE / CRM (Sales, Marketing, Customer Service, Field Service)
    *

    Solid understanding of CRM processes, design, and implementation
    *

    Familiarity with the Power Platform (Power Apps, Power Automate, Power BI)
    *

    Strong integration experience
    *

    Ability to translate business requirements into technical solutions
    *

    Relevant certifications (e.g., MB-210, PL-200, PL-600) are an advantage





    Why work with us?

    As tech recruiters focused on the Dynamics and CRM space, we work closely with both niche start-ups and large enterprise organisations. This means we can offer:

    *

    Access to roles that aren't always advertised publicly
    *

    A streamlined recruitment process with honest feedback and guidance
    *

    Support from recruiters who understand the Microsoft tech ecosystem
    *

    Remote and hybrid working opportunities depending on the client



    Requirements:

    *

    5+ year's experience in Dynamics 365 CRM or related technologies
    *

    Excellent communication and stakeholder engagement skills
    *

    Based in South Africa with the right to work locally
    *

    A proactive, solution-oriented approach

    Azure Data Engineer

    England, West Yorkshire, Leeds

    • £55,000 to £65,000 GBP
    • Consultant Role
    • Seniority: Mid-level

    Job description

    Azure Data Engineer - Leeds (Hybrid) - £65,000

    Are you an experienced Azure Data Engineer with a passion for building scalable, cloud-native data solutions? We're recruiting on behalf of a dynamic organisation in Leeds that's investing in its data platform - and they're looking for someone with strong Databricks expertise to join their team.

    About the role:

    * Designing and developing robust data pipelines using Azure Data Factory, Databricks, and Synapse Analytics.
    * Working with Delta Lake and Azure Data Lake Storage to manage and optimise large datasets.
    * Collaborating with data analysts, engineers, and business stakeholders to deliver clean, reliable data.
    * Supporting the migration of legacy systems to a modern Azure-based architecture
    * Ensuring best practices in data governance, security, and performance tuning



    Requirements:

    * Proven experience with Azure Data Services (ADF, Synapse, Data Lake)
    * Strong hands-on experience with Databricks (including PySpark or SQL)
    * Solid SQL skills and understanding of data modelling and ETL/ELT processes
    * Familiarity with Delta Lake and lakehouse architecture
    * A proactive, collaborative approach to problem-solving and innovation



    Benefits:

    * Competitive salary up to £65,000
    * Flexible hybrid working (2 days in the Leeds office)
    * Generous holiday allowance and pension scheme
    * Ongoing training and certification support (Azure, Databricks, etc.)
    * A supportive, inclusive team culture with real opportunities for growth

    Please Note: This is a permanent role for UK residents only. This role does not offer Sponsorship. You must have the right to work in the UK with no restrictions. Some of our roles may be subject to successful background checks including a DBS and Credit Check.



    Contact me: s.howell@tenthrevolution.com